Regional neuromuscular regulation within human rectus femoris muscle during gait.

Abstract

The spatial distribution pattern of neuromuscular activation within the human rectus femoris (RF) muscle was investigated during gait by multi-channel surface electromyography (surface EMG). Eleven healthy men walked on a treadmill with three gait speeds (4, 5, and 6 km/h) and gradients (0°, 12.5°, and 25°). The spatial distribution of surface EMG was tested by central locus activation (CLA), which is calculated from 2-D multi-channel surface EMG with 46 surface electrodes. For all conditions, CLA was around the middle regions during the swing-to-stance transition and moved in a proximal direction during the stance phase and stance-to-swing transition (p<0.05). CLA during the stance-to-swing transition and early swing phase significantly moved to proximal site with increasing gait speed (p<0.05). During the early stance and swing phases, with increasing grade, CLA significantly moved distally (p<0.05). These results suggest that the RF muscle is regionally activated during a gait cycle and is non-uniformly regulated longitudinally.
